**Runbook: FuelScope account recovery**

Quick note for the sync: if the FuelScope reporting account locks out (usually after the nightly fleet fuel-usage pull fails three times), don't just reset it blind. First confirm the Harwick depot exporter finished, otherwise you'll regenerate the weekly report with half the trucks missing. Then hit the recovery flow in the Vantry console, pick "service account," and answer the challenge. When it asks for the phrase, use the one we rotated last Tuesday, which is:

strongbox words: oliael-gilax-lamael

**Step 7 — Verify digest scheduler before sealing.** Before we lock the Quillhaven signing keys, confirm that the Mailmote batch digest scheduler is paused for the ceremony window. New team members: double-check that no digest run is queued within the next two hours, since a mid-ceremony send can reference stale key material. Record the pause in the ceremony log, then retrieve the scheduler's recovery passphrase, which is written below.

unlock words, fawig-bagef: olidor-holir-istox-holath-tamys-quenion-giliel

Archiving cold buckets (Norwick storage tier): run the sweep script monthly, not weekly — it hammers the index otherwise. Anything untouched for 180 days gets compacted and moved to glacier-class storage under the same prefix. Double-check the dry-run report before committing. The archiver authenticates to the storage gateway via a token in its env file; add that line next.

sealed setting: LEDGER_TOKEN20=6148d35bbb480b0ab79e